The financial institution regarding Mum and you may Father identifies mothers gifting or loaning the college students finances to assist them to score on the possessions ladder. It’s got gained popularity having basic-date consumers who can’t afford a deposit versus let.

What is actually good BoMaD Financing Contract?

Mothers may wish for their monies is handled due to the fact a great mortgage as opposed to a present. In this instance, the latest functions would be to get into a loan Arrangement.

This will lay out the new regards to the mortgage, including installment owed and you will whether or not there was getting people notice payable. It is important to properly document including financing inside means, just like the HMRC can be doubtful away from funds between moms and dad and you may child.

What’s a combined financial and can I get you to with a father?

how to get a cash advance usaa

In short, yes. When your father or mother or moms and dads remain working, a joint home loan is an option. This will indicate that both mother or father(s) and you can youngster would-be titled on the mortgage and possessions deeds and you will could be guilty of the loan money.

Which are the pros and cons out-of a combined financial?

A joint home loan can work really whilst lets moms and dads to assist the youngster with money and may also potentially indicate that your is obtain a larger sum out-of a lender than ever readily available.

On the flip side, a shared mortgage have taxation ramifications towards the mother or father since they will certainly need to pay next assets stamp duty cost and you may might have to shell out money gains tax if the home is sold.

Can also be my personal moms and dads guarantee my personal mortgage?

Sure, parents can also be play the role of guarantor whether they have an excellent borrowing record as they are economically stable. A guarantor financial possibly enables someone to rating home financing actually whether they have a less than perfect credit score, otherwise have only a small put. This is done by the nominating good guarantor to cover the mortgage money.

Do you know the positives and negatives out-of good guarantor home loan?

The pros are practically notice-explanatory; because a person who may not have was able to get a home loan before, on account of a less than perfect credit score or because they do not features a deposit, now normally.

Additionally, having some one as an excellent guarantor you will indicate that you might acquire more; as financial have reassurance regarding money.

Are you aware that cons, part of the downside out-of an effective guarantor mortgage is when the brand new guarantor try not to spend the money for money then they may potentially reduce the home and you can wreck its credit score.

What’s a household springboard mortgage?

A family springboard mortgage, also known as children deposit program, is the method where a first-big date buyer which have a 5% put becomes aided by the their moms and dads and other family member(s), whom provides an additional ten% of the purchase price.

An excellent springboard financial is often made use of whenever a primary-big date visitors are unable to score acceptance to possess a home loan instead adult service. The newest regards to a household springboard mortgage are very different anywhere between lender.
